Innerratschings / Hauern, Italy
ALPURA Retreat & Mons Silva (Familie Eisendle)
A family-owned resort at 1,250 m in Innerratschings, at the head of the Ratschings valley near Sterzing, that is halfway through the largest change in its history. The house opened in 1980 as the Alphotel Tyrol, a 21-room pension run by Josef and Johanna Eisendle. It is now run by their son Martin with Nadia, Samira and Samuel, and in 2025 it was renamed ALPURA Retreat and rebuilt as a 5-star, all-inclusive multi-generation family resort. The hotel is closed for the works; its own homepage carries the line 'Eroeffnung des neuen Alpura im November 2026', and the Familotel member profile lists it as 'Wegen Umbau voruebergehend geschlossen'. The separately branded Mons Silva Private Luxury Chalets, a few hundred metres up the hill in the forest, stayed open through the closure and are trading on their own. The group is two companies rather than one. Alphotel Tyrol Srl (VAT IT02758480210, REA BZ-203228, registered 4 June 2012, share capital EUR 205,000, ATECO 68.20.02 'affitto di aziende') is the incumbent, and it is still the VAT number printed on the Mons Silva website. Alpura Srl (VAT IT03273330211, REA BZ-246310, share capital EUR 10,000, ATECO 55.1 'alberghi e strutture simili', legal representative Martin Eisendle) was incorporated on 9 January 2025 to operate the new hotel. Both are registered at Via Hauern 8 and both are active in the EU VIES register. The house counts 70 rooms per its Familotel member profile, sold as 27 published unit categories: 20 suites and premium suites from a 22 m2 Kuschelnest to the 84-93 m2 Premiumsuite Alpura, two penthouse suites with roof terraces and direct access to the rooftop pool deck, a Garden Chalet Suite De Luxe with its own 60 m2 garden, sauna and hot tub, and the four Mons Silva forest chalets (Romantik 79 m2, Tirol 75 m2, Jagd 95 m2, Mountain De Luxe 140 m2), each with a private finnish sauna and hot tub. Published entry rates are EUR 240-361 per person per night for the suites and EUR 720-1,854 per unit per night for the chalets and penthouses, all-inclusive full board included. The Familienhotels Suedtirol profile lists the house from EUR 255 per person per night. The facility is unusually large for 70 keys. Nine indoor and outdoor pools at 34-38 degrees, five water slides, an XXL infinity whirlpool set in a natural pond, an adults-only Almsaunadorf with eight saunas, a rooftop relax pool and a separate adults-only sky pool, the new Bellavita Spa, a Young Spa for children and teenagers, private spa suites, a 400 m2 indoor funpark with a bowling alley, cinema and a three-storey climbing structure, a 10,000 m2 child-safe park with a natural pond, go-kart track and Kneipp path fed by the house's own spring, a petting farm with alpacas, ponies, goats, sheep, rabbits and chickens, 76 hours a week of childcare plus 45 hours of baby care, and a staff house with more than 30 en-suite rooms next door. The Ratschings-Jaufen ski area is 3 minutes away by the hotel's free electric shuttle. It also sells to people who are not staying. A day spa is published at EUR 110 per person and EUR 55 per child including the lunch buffet, EUR 330 for a family, with breakfast at EUR 35 and the six-to-seven-course dinner at EUR 58 as add-ons, and a day-spa gift voucher is offered. Booking that day spa is by telephone or email only. The two brands share almost no technology. Alpura runs a TYPO3 site built and operated by Brandnamic GmbH of Brixen, books through the Booking Suedtirol (HGV) widget, takes deposits through the HOGAST payment widget, sells vouchers through a Brandnamic voucher module, and declares Google Ads, Meta, Microsoft Advertising, TikTok and Pinterest in a Usercentrics consent manager. Mons Silva runs a completely separate site on Consisto.Core by Consisto GmbH, also of Brixen, books through the vioma CST7 and vioma BOOKING engine, takes deposits through a vioma 'Smart Pay' page, and runs its own newsletter and its own two Google Tag Manager containers. The two sites share exactly one system, a Re:Guest hub messenger, and its tenant key is still 'alphotel-tyrol-com'. The Instagram account is still @alphotel_tyrol while Facebook is @alpura.retreat, and the TripAdvisor and HolidayCheck listings are still filed under Alphotel Tyrol. Memberships are Familotel, the multi-country family-hotel cooperation that operates its own paid digital Happy-Card and its own gift vouchers across member houses, and Familienhotels Suedtirol. Recent recognition includes the Falstaff Hotel Guide 2026 with 88 points and five stars; Connoisseur Circle second place in Familienhotels Suedtirol 2025 and third in 2024, plus 'Die besten Chalets 2026'; a Booking.com Award 2026; Tripadvisor Travellers' Choice in 2023, 2024 and 2025; a HolidayCheck Certificate of Excellence 2026; and TUEV NORD 'OK fuer Kids'. The house publishes a TrustYou score of 4.7 out of 5 across more than 32,000 reviews.

Re:Guest (ReGuest S.p.A.)
Re:Guest hub messenger — BOTH SITES, tenant 'alphotel-tyrol-com'
Re:Guest is a South Tyrolean hotel CRM and guest-communication platform founded in 2014 in Merano by Michael Mitterhofer, Denis Pellegrini and Stefan Plattner, who had run a tourism marketing agency together since 1999. The product started as an "emotional", web-based alternative to static PDF offers and grew into a full sales-and-marketing suite: guest profiling and segmentation, an omnichannel inbox spanning email, WhatsApp, Instagram/Facebook and a website widget, automated offers and upsell campaigns, newsletter marketing, an AI agent layer branded CR:IS, a BI module, and a web-based guest app covering digital guest directory, F&B/spa/activity ordering and self-checkout. The operating entity ReGuest S.p.A. has been listed on the Vienna Stock Exchange's direct market plus since December 2024 and reported preliminary FY2025 revenue of EUR 6.66m. It is consolidating adjacent hospitality-tech vendors through majority and minority stakes (Zeppelin Hotel Tech, UP Hotel Agency, orderando, Indicate).

LTS AG (Landesverband der Tourismusorganisationen Südtirols)
LTS / South Tyrol Open Data Hub
Operator of the South Tyrolean tourism data and availability infrastructure. LTS is the licence holder and source of record for accommodation master data published through IDM Südtirol's Open Data Hub (tourism.opendatahub.com) and re-used by suedtirol.info, vinschgau.net and every local destination portal. It also underpins MSS (Marketing System Südtirol), the regional availability/booking layer.
